Story
This precious little girl was found in a extremely dangerous situation. I had seen a post about a dog running on the side of a busy four lane. In the pics I thought that she looked like a medium sized pup, maybe 30 lb. Regardless of her size, she needed help & she needed it fast. I had a quick conversation with the man above and said ,"If you need my help, you need to let me spot her on way to town today". Sure enough there she was, I spotted her immediately. This baby was so tiny and very pregnant. For several days I worked on building our relationship. I had learned her routine and found her safe place where I fed her daily. The following morning I set a trap and crossed my fingers and toes. Against all odds ,I got her within an hour & this little girl was exhausted and appeared so relieved. A few weeks later on Easter eve, CoCo Bunny gave birth to four adorable little nuggets "the bunny boys". She is such a special soul, excellent mommy and though she is learning to trust, she will LOVE you like you hung the moon. Her only quirk is that she wants to be with you 24/7. I personally think its because she doesn't want to be left behind ever again. I'm not going to label her "special needs" because her needs are really basic. It's about finding her person, that one needle in the haystack that loves as intensely as Coco does and will give her the attention that she deserves & craves.
